Hello,

 

I need to put together a PC DVR for my home. I have 8 places for cameras, inside and out. I have wired all spots to also have audio with the cameras. Right now I have two bed rooms where the small ones will be. I'm looking for a DVR card that has 8 video inputs and 8 audio inputs. The following is what I'm looking for this card and software to do.

 

*Most importantly we will be watching the kids rooms and would like those rooms to cycle so they can be seen & heard. I'd like to use the multi camera view where there is one view larger than others and have the two chosen cameras to cycle in the large view. This would allow us to monitor the outside cameras as well, but just not cycle through all of them.

 

*The pc with the DVR card will be installed in the electrical room in the basement. I would like to have complete control of the system from the home network. Running down to the basement for every thing would be a pain.

 

*Monitor system from the internet. This is a given, but thought I would throw it in.

 

*Set up the system so that it could be monitored through the home's cable tv set up. Most of the cards that I have checked out may have a video out, but I don't believe they have audio out. How would this be set up?

 

*Price? Well, I'd like to say that the sky is the limit, but it isn't. I'd love to find a card that would do the trick for $300 or less, but I haven't had much luck finding a card that does all that at that price level. I've seen several for $100 (Asianwolf I think and/or ebay), but they scare the socks off of me. I'm sure you guys believe they are junk.

 

So I'm all ears. I'm going to build the pc as well. I thought I would start with the card and build the pc around it. Please help if you can.
